Also, there are some folders. They are called hubs. Games, Office, Pictures, Music+Videos contain links to all relevant applications. That, and pinning most frequently apps to Start Screen, does a good job organizing things for me.
Custom/additional hubs could be a nice addition, though I'm not sure how that should be implemented.

You want to organize your progams list, right?
I think I can help you there.
Just go to the File explorer and search the "Windows" folder, in there go to "Start Menu" and then "Programs", there you'll have all the shortcuts that are in your program list, and you can arrange em as you wish (move them, add new folders, etc).

I've been using "Apps Organizer" by Fabio Collini. It includes icons and works really well. Instead of creating folders, it allows you to categorize your apps and then add the categories to your home screen as a widget. It also lets you "star" items, so that you can have only the apps you use most often in each category be listed first, or be the only things displayed.
There is a minor delay when you click on categories that have a lot in them, but I find this a great way to manage my apps.
